Role Overview

The Deputy Shift Leader – Engineering plays a pivotal role in delivering high-quality Planned Preventative Maintenance (PPM), reactive maintenance, and emergency response services in line with contractual and operational requirements.

With a primary focus on electrical systems, the role includes acting as a High Voltage (HV) Authorised Person (AP) where required, ensuring the safe, compliant, and reliable operation of the site’s electrical infrastructure.

This position combines strong technical expertise with developing leadership capability. You will support the Shift Leader and site management in maintaining operational continuity, strengthening client relationships, and upholding the organisation’s professional standards and reputation.

Key Responsibilities
1. Compliance & Technical Operations

Deliver PPM activities in accordance with maintenance schedules, statutory requirements, and industry best practice

Maintain high engineering standards to maximise plant reliability, asset lifespan, and system performance

Ensure full compliance with Health & Safety legislation and site-specific policies

Accurately complete maintenance documentation, reports, and QA records

Respond promptly to reactive electrical tasks and service desk requests

Act as HV Authorised Person when required, following Permit to Work procedures and approved switching schedules

2. Fault Diagnosis & Minor Works

Diagnose, troubleshoot, and rectify faults across electrical distribution systems and associated building services infrastructure

Undertake minor installations, system modifications, and upgrades as required

Maintain and repair lighting systems, distribution boards, and associated components

Support technical surveys and provide material specifications and cost estimates for minor works

3. Coordination & Operational Support

Act as a key point of contact for client maintenance queries, escalating complex issues where appropriate

Supervise subcontractors and specialist vendors, ensuring adherence to Safe Systems of Work and high-quality service delivery

Review, implement, and maintain SOPs, RAMS, and electrical switching schedules

Support coordination of engineering resources across nearby sites to maintain operational resilience

Provide leadership support to colleagues, promoting teamwork, accountability, and performance excellence

4. Health, Safety & Environmental Compliance

Maintain strict adherence to company and site HSE standards

Ensure correct use of PPE and compliance at all times

Participate in incident reporting, investigations, and implementation of corrective actions

Support internal and external HSE audits and compliance reviews

Review and update Risk Assessments and Method Statements (RAMS) as required

Actively promote a zero-incident culture and support management-led HSE initiatives

Qualifications & Experience
Essential

Completed Electrical Apprenticeship (or equivalent) within building maintenance or facilities management

City & Guilds 2360 Parts 1 & 2 (Electrical Installation) or equivalent

17th or 18th Edition IEE Wiring Regulations certification

Strong working knowledge of electrical and mechanical building services systems

Proven experience in PPM delivery, fault diagnosis, reactive maintenance, and inspection/testing

Sound understanding of Health & Safety legislation and industry best practice

Strong organisational, communication, and team collaboration skills

Desirable

City & Guilds 2360 Part 3 (or equivalent)

HV Authorised Person status or experience operating under Permit to Work systems

Experience within critical environments (e.g., multi-site portfolios, banking, data centres)

Familiarity with Building Management Systems (BMS)

Working knowledge of UPS systems, emergency power infrastructure, and standby generation

PASMA and/or IPAF certification

Strong IT literacy, including MS Office and CAFM/PPM platforms

Previous supervisory experience or clear ambition to progress into leadership roles

Working Hours

Based on a defined shift pattern aligned to site operational requirements

Flexibility required for shift cover, emergency call-outs, and overtime where necessary

All working hours and overtime arrangements comply with the Working Time Directive
